Doing inexpensive updates, rather than a full remodel, to the kitchen can do wonders to make your home more appealing. Try switching one appliance for becoming a focal point, so that the look can be updated. Hanging storage and a wood block kitchen island fixture are also noteworthy upgrades. If you cannot afford to change your cabinetry, apply a fresh coat of paint on it.

Prior to listing your house for sale, ensure that the air conditioner and heater are working well by getting them serviced. Servicing major appliances, like the heating and air conditioning system, before selling your home makes it more appealing, because buyers don’t want to have to spend a lot of money on repairs right after moving in.

You should make certain that any information that a potential buyer might be interested in is readily available. This should include contractors and the repairs they have made. This allows prospective buyers to appreciate the fact that you took an active role in the upkeep of your home.

Use bonuses as a way to get sales. For example, some people offer to leave certain appliances if a buyer purchases their home. Few things are more effective in their ability to attract potential buyers. See what buyers are looking for and evaluate your budget, then choose an appliance that will sweeten the pot. Make your home seem fresh and updated by washing your windows both inside and out. Sparkling windows let in more light and make a house feel newer. The benefits will be obvious if you take the time to invest in vigorously cleaning your windows.

When you can, have your old house sold before you move to the new one. If you’re stuck juggling multiple mortgage payments as you wait for your old home to sell, you may encounter significant financial problems. Allot an extended period of time for selling your house, giving ample opportunity for the perfect buyer to find you.
